General Description
The TCM809 and TCM810 are cost-effective system
supervisor circuits designed to monitor V
DD
in digital
systems; providing a reset signal to the host processor,
when necessary. No external components are
required.
The RESET output is typically driven active within
65 µsec of V
DD
falling through the reset voltage thresh-
old. RESET is maintained active for a minimum of
140 msec after V
DD
rises above the reset threshold.
The TCM810 has an active-high RESET output, while
the TCM809 has an active-low RESET output. The
output of the TCM809/TCM810 is valid down to
V
DD
= 1V. Both devices are available in 3-Pin SC-70
and SOT-23B packages.
The TCM809/TCM810 are optimized to reject fast
transient glitches on the V
DD
line. A low supply current
of 9 µA (typ., V
DD
= 3.3V) make these devices suitable
for battery-powered applications.
